function(add_interchange_test)
# ~~~
# add_interchange_test(
# name <name>
# family <family>
# device <common device>
# package <package>
# tcl <tcl>
# xdc <xdc>
# sources <sources list>
# [top <top name>]
# [techmap <techmap file>]
# )
#
# Generates targets to run desired tests
#
# Arguments:
# - name: test name. This must be unique and no other tests with the same
# name should exist
# - family: nextpnr architecture family (e.g. fpga_interchange)
# - device: common device name of a set of parts. E.g. xc7a35tcsg324-1 and xc7a35tcpg236-1
# share the same xc7a35t device prefix
# - package: package among the ones available for the device
# - tcl: tcl script used for synthesis
# - xdc: constraints file used in the physical netlist generation step
# - sources: list of HDL sources
# - top (optional): name of the top level module.
# If not provided, "top" is assigned as top level module
# - techmap (optional): techmap file used during synthesis
#
# Targets generated:
# - test-fpga_interchange-<name>-json : synthesis output
# - test-fpga_interchange-<name>-netlist : interchange logical netlist
# - test-fpga_interchange-<name>-phys : interchange physical netlist
# - test-fpga_interchange-<name>-dcp : design checkpoint with RapidWright
set(options)
set(oneValueArgs name family device package tcl xdc top techmap)
set(multiValueArgs sources)
cmake_parse_arguments(
add_interchange_test
"${options}"
"${oneValueArgs}"
"${multiValueArgs}"
${ARGN}
)
set(name ${add_interchange_test_name})
set(family ${add_interchange_test_family})
set(device ${add_interchange_test_device})
set(package ${add_interchange_test_package})
set(top ${add_interchange_test_top})
set(tcl ${CMAKE_CURRENT_SOURCE_DIR}/${add_interchange_test_tcl})
set(xdc ${CMAKE_CURRENT_SOURCE_DIR}/${add_interchange_test_xdc})
set(techmap ${CMAKE_CURRENT_SOURCE_DIR}/${add_interchange_test_techmap})
set(sources)
foreach(source ${add_interchange_test_sources})
list(APPEND sources ${CMAKE_CURRENT_SOURCE_DIR}/${source})
endforeach()
if (NOT DEFINED top)
# Setting default top value
set(top "top")
endif()
# Synthesis
set(synth_json ${CMAKE_CURRENT_BINARY_DIR}/${name}.json)
add_custom_command(
OUTPUT ${synth_json}
COMMAND
SOURCES=${sources}
OUT_JSON=${synth_json}
TECHMAP=${techmap}
yosys -c ${tcl}
DEPENDS ${sources}
)
add_custom_target(test-${family}-${name}-json DEPENDS ${synth_json})
# Logical Netlist
get_property(device_target TARGET device-${device} PROPERTY DEVICE_TARGET)
get_property(device_loc TARGET device-${device} PROPERTY DEVICE_LOC)
set(netlist ${CMAKE_CURRENT_BINARY_DIR}/${name}.netlist)
add_custom_command(
OUTPUT ${netlist}
COMMAND
${PYTHON_EXECUTABLE} -mfpga_interchange.yosys_json
--schema_dir ${INTERCHANGE_SCHEMA_PATH}
--device ${device_loc}
--top ${top}
${synth_json}
${netlist}
DEPENDS
${synth_json}
${device_target}
${device_loc}
)
add_custom_target(test-${family}-${name}-netlist DEPENDS ${netlist})
# Logical Netlist YAML
set(netlist_yaml ${CMAKE_CURRENT_BINARY_DIR}/${name}.netlist.yaml)
add_custom_command(
OUTPUT ${netlist_yaml}
COMMAND
${PYTHON_EXECUTABLE} -mfpga_interchange.convert
--schema_dir ${INTERCHANGE_SCHEMA_PATH}
--schema logical
--input_format capnp
--output_format yaml
${netlist}
${netlist_yaml}
DEPENDS
${netlist}
)
add_custom_target(test-${family}-${name}-netlist-yaml DEPENDS ${netlist_yaml})
# Physical Netlist
get_property(chipdb_bin_target TARGET device-${device} PROPERTY CHIPDB_BIN_TARGET)
get_property(chipdb_bin_loc TARGET device-${device} PROPERTY CHIPDB_BIN_LOC)
set(phys ${CMAKE_CURRENT_BINARY_DIR}/${name}.phys)
add_custom_command(
OUTPUT ${phys}
COMMAND
nextpnr-fpga_interchange
--chipdb ${chipdb_bin_loc}
--xdc ${xdc}
--netlist ${netlist}
--phys ${phys}
--package ${package}
DEPENDS
${netlist}
${xdc}
${chipdb_bin_target}
${chipdb_bin_loc}
)
add_custom_target(test-${family}-${name}-phys DEPENDS ${phys})
# Physical Netlist YAML
set(phys_yaml ${CMAKE_CURRENT_BINARY_DIR}/${name}.phys.yaml)
add_custom_command(
OUTPUT ${phys_yaml}
COMMAND
${PYTHON_EXECUTABLE} -mfpga_interchange.convert
--schema_dir ${INTERCHANGE_SCHEMA_PATH}
--schema physical
--input_format capnp
--output_format yaml
${phys}
${phys_yaml}
DEPENDS
${phys}
)
add_custom_target(test-${family}-${name}-phys-yaml DEPENDS ${phys_yaml})
set(dcp ${CMAKE_CURRENT_BINARY_DIR}/${name}.dcp)
add_custom_command(
OUTPUT ${dcp}
COMMAND
RAPIDWRIGHT_PATH=${RAPIDWRIGHT_PATH}
${INVOKE_RAPIDWRIGHT}
com.xilinx.rapidwright.interchange.PhysicalNetlistToDcp
${netlist} ${phys} ${xdc} ${dcp}
DEPENDS
${INVOKE_RAPIDWRIGHT}
${phys}
${netlist}
)
add_custom_target(test-${family}-${name}-dcp DEPENDS ${dcp})
add_dependencies(all-${family}-tests test-${family}-${name}-dcp)
endfunction()
